Output 3bfd79f60b6092c9e4766f2aaaa10f1607037598d9b8906f7a4f22f50470152f:14

value
1535349
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d56500757ca270b58eb1b564396927c8904f0d1e OP_EQUAL
address
3M9Lr8ZgAAgxTtEbMcVk4uLdVN3uRksKeG
transaction
3bfd79f60b6092c9e4766f2aaaa10f1607037598d9b8906f7a4f22f50470152f
spent
true